THis looks like a crazy fight. David Haye is 6ft 3 but still gives away 9 inches to Valuev and is a massive 7 stone lighter. Not sure if the pace and ferocity of Haye will manage to overcome the awesome power and size of Valuev, if the Brit is going to win then I think he needs to box clever and wait for the big man to tire, although that would risk a big knock out. Britain's David Haye beat giant Russian Nikolay Valuev on points to be crowned WBA heavyweight champion in Nuremberg.
